Cuban migrants traversing the Brazilian Amazon face exploitation by human traffickers, generating significant financial gains while leaving many abandoned along the journey. This clandestine route, leading to cities like Goiânia, São Paulo, Curitiba, Florianópolis, and Joinville, highlights a troubling pattern of abuse and abandonment. The situation underscores broader issues in migration policies and the need for stronger protections for vulnerable travelers.
